Based on 129 reviewsWHISK is widely praised for its consistent high-quality food and welcoming atmosphere. Customers appreciate the reliability in taste and presentation, often highlighting well-prepared meals and a well-organized kitchen. The attentive and friendly staff contribute positively to the overall experience, creating a cozy, inviting setting. While the cafe is small, it maintains a pleasant ambiance appreciated by many visitors. Some feedback notes occasional slow service during busy times and minor issues such as seating arrangements and occasional greasiness in specific dishes. Nonetheless, the value for money and delicious offerings make it a recommended spot, especially for breakfast and casual dining within the Pocklington area.

Quality often comes at a price, and our visit to Whisk proved that adage true. All four of us ordered the Full English Breakfast, which was thoroughly enjoyable and well-prepared.The service, while friendly and pleasant, was a bit slow. The cafe itself is cozy but small, with two of our party seated at a windowsill table. The high sill made dining slightly awkward, as it wasn’t well-aligned with the table height.Despite these minor drawbacks, we had a delightful breakfast and wouldn’t hesitate to return if we’re in the area again.
